Technology manufacturer Rollme has officially introduced the Rollme AirCam, a lightweight, wearable device that merges an open-ear bone conduction headset with an AI-integrated 8MP camera. Designed primarily for hands-free, first-person point-of-view (POV) recording, the device aims to replace cumbersome action camera rigs like chest straps and helmet mounts for fitness enthusiasts, travelers, and content creators.
Hands-Free 1080p Imaging and Stabilization
The centerpiece of the Rollme AirCam is its front-facing 8MP high-definition camera, which records video at 1080p resolution. To counteract the motion blur and shakiness inherent to activities such as cycling, running, and hiking, Rollme has outfitted the device with proprietary electronic image stabilization (EIS) software.
Operation of the device relies on a touch-sensitive interface located on the chassis:
- Single Tap: Captures a still photograph.
- Double Tap: Commences or terminates video recording.
- Triple Tap: Initiates standalone audio recording.
Integrated AI Assistant and Real-Time Translation
Beyond its hardware capabilities, the AirCam leverages advanced large language models (LLMs) to function as a voice-activated smart assistant. Through its multimodal AI system, the wearable can analyze the user’s surroundings to identify text, physical objects, landmarks, and general environmental contexts, delivering real-time auditory explanations to the wearer.
Additionally, the device features a real-time translation engine. This utility is designed to facilitate seamless, multilingual communication during international travel or cross-cultural business engagements.
Bone Conduction Audio and Ergonomics
Prioritizing situational awareness and user safety, the AirCam utilizes an open-ear bone conduction acoustic design. By leaving the ear canal entirely unobstructed, the headset ensures that users remain fully aware of ambient environmental sounds, such as oncoming traffic or pedestrians, while streaming media or conducting calls.



Acoustic Specifications: Audio is delivered via 16mm high-fidelity drivers calibrated for deep bass and acoustic clarity. For voice communication, the device employs dual microphones integrated with Environmental Noise Cancellation (ENC) technology to isolate the user’s voice from ambient background noise.
Battery Architecture, Pricing, and Availability
The AirCam is powered by a 220mAh internal battery. Optimization protocols allow the hardware to achieve up to 120 hours of standby time, or up to 10 hours of continuous music playback and voice calls on a single charge cycle.
